How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West Ridge?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| West Ridge Studio Apartments | $1,272 | $1,245 | $1,300 |
| West Ridge 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,530 | $1,250 | $1,795 |
| West Ridge 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,280 | $1,500 | $5,479 |
| West Ridge 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,444 | $1,950 | $3,200 |
| West Ridge 4 Bedroom Apartments | $13,283 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about West Ridge
What is the current price range for One Bedroom West Ridge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in West Ridge ranges from $1,250 to $1,795 with an average monthly rent of $1,530.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in West Ridge c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in West Ridge range from $1,500 to $5,479.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,280.
How expensive are West Ridge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 106 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in West Ridge on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,950 to $3,200 - averaging $2,444 for the location.
